parent
b2b8c63ca7
commit
a3bc6d1e97
@ -1,40 +0,0 @@
|
|||||||
<?php
|
|
||||||
|
|
||||||
class UserController{
|
|
||||||
|
|
||||||
public function __construct() {
|
|
||||||
|
|
||||||
// Code du controlleur
|
|
||||||
|
|
||||||
|
|
||||||
//On démarre la session
|
|
||||||
session_sart();
|
|
||||||
|
|
||||||
|
|
||||||
try{
|
|
||||||
$action = $_REQUEST['action'];
|
|
||||||
switch($action){
|
|
||||||
case NULL:
|
|
||||||
$this->action();
|
|
||||||
break;
|
|
||||||
case "connection":
|
|
||||||
$this->connection(/* valeurs du login et du mdp dans le formulaire */);
|
|
||||||
break;
|
|
||||||
}catch(PDOException $e){
|
|
||||||
$dataView[]="Erreur inatendue";
|
|
||||||
require(__DIR__.'/../vues/erreur.php');
|
|
||||||
}
|
|
||||||
}
|
|
||||||
}
|
|
||||||
|
|
||||||
public function connection(string $login, string $password){
|
|
||||||
|
|
||||||
/* Doit faire:
|
|
||||||
* vider les input du formulaire
|
|
||||||
* vérifier avec la bd qu'il y a bien un user
|
|
||||||
*/
|
|
||||||
|
|
||||||
}
|
|
||||||
}
|
|
||||||
|
|
||||||
?>
|
|
Loading…
Reference in new issue